> Steps to reproduce:
> 1. Try to use SecureSocket with a self-signed certificate (during
> development) or exisiting production servers which are not under the
> developers control (google talk)
> 2. Listen for IOErrorEvent.IO_ERROR on the SecureSocket
> 3. Trace the value of the "certificateStatus" property in the IOErrorEvent
>
> Actual Results:
> The "certificateStatus" property in the IOErrorEvent will always indicate a
> value of invalidity (see
> http://help.adobe.com/en_US/FlashPlatform/beta/reference/actionscript/3/flash/security/CertificateStatus.html).
> It is very common to have self-signed certificates during development. This
> restrictions of SecureSocket makes development and testing of according
> services impossible.
> In addition, a lot of services on the internet do not present valid
> certificates. For instance it is not possible to connect to Google Talk XMPP
> Servers on talk.google.com as the certificate has a diffrent CN. Of course,
> the developer won't be able to change existing certificates on third party
> servers.
>
> Expected Results:
> It should be possible to utilize SecureSocket even if the certificate is
> "invalid". I do suggest additional properties of SecureSocket:
> - to allow the use of self-signed certificates
> - specify the actual CN that is going to be presented in the certificate
> - possibly allow even more conditions to allow development interim
>
> Workaround (if any):
> - Do not use SecureSocket. The irony of this "workaround" is that things will
> be as insecure as without the availabilty of SecureSocket.
> - Use "as3crypto" (http://code.google.com/p/as3crypto/). While this solution
> is inefficient in terms of performance developers have to take care of it's
> bugs and flaws.
